Commit Graph

606 Commits

Author SHA1 Message Date
Infi 7e2eccf387 feat: support webhooks
Signed-off-by: Infi <infi@infi.sh>
2024-11-05 02:01:15 +01:00
Infi 197c6db56a test: add test harness
Signed-off-by: Infi <infi@infi.sh>
2024-11-05 01:40:29 +01:00
Infi 89e37355f3 chore: migratre from groovy build files to Kotlin DSL
Signed-off-by: Infi <infi@infi.sh>
2024-11-02 22:17:18 +01:00
Infi 6d0d17a401 chore: remove mlkit smart reply for now
Signed-off-by: Infi <infi@infi.sh>
2024-11-02 21:36:26 +01:00
Infi fc3e1e7fc9 feat: small NativeMessageField enhancements
Signed-off-by: Infi <infi@infi.sh>
2024-11-02 21:31:28 +01:00
Infi 28bdc532a2 feat: see status text in user sheet
Signed-off-by: Infi <infi@infi.sh>
2024-10-31 22:08:22 +01:00
Infi 828f7bc420 feat: set status text
Signed-off-by: Infi <infi@infi.sh>
2024-10-31 21:55:22 +01:00
Infi c0af196da7 feat(experiment): mlkit smart reply
Signed-off-by: Infi <infi@infi.sh>
2024-10-29 02:26:44 +01:00
Infi 4c2bf8703e fix: issue in which experiments were shown as off if on
Signed-off-by: Infi <infi@infi.sh>
2024-10-29 01:22:47 +01:00
Infi 6ec199fa71 chore: bump to 1.2.5-beta+gp20
Signed-off-by: Infi <infi@infi.sh>
2024-10-29 01:10:41 +01:00
Infi 799704a9c4 fix: correct background colour for reaction info tabs
Signed-off-by: Infi <infi@infi.sh>
2024-10-28 02:27:19 +01:00
Infi ae24104223 fix: issue in which reaction sheets may crash
Signed-off-by: Infi <infi@infi.sh>
2024-10-28 02:24:44 +01:00
Infi 29c1f2c569 fix: use tnum for audio lengths
Signed-off-by: Infi <infi@infi.sh>
2024-10-28 02:17:08 +01:00
Infi 1b476ed7de fix: NaN aspect ratio can cause crash
Signed-off-by: Infi <infi@infi.sh>
2024-10-28 02:07:24 +01:00
Infi 6447bf6ffe chore: upgrade dependencies
Signed-off-by: Infi <infi@infi.sh>
2024-10-28 02:05:16 +01:00
Infi ca14b89e90 chore: explore realtime service later
Signed-off-by: Infi <infi@infi.sh>
2024-10-27 03:14:43 +01:00
Infi 2d89df1b6a feat: hide/show password in login
Signed-off-by: Infi <infi@infi.sh>
2024-10-27 02:07:48 +01:00
Infi 44c3bb536e style: rm redundant semicolon
Signed-off-by: Infi <infi@infi.sh>
2024-10-27 02:49:42 +02:00
Infi 8e3fe6f93a chore: update primary colour
Signed-off-by: Infi <infi@infi.sh>
2024-10-27 02:44:51 +02:00
Infi ef06e186c1 feat: add realtime service (unused for now)
Signed-off-by: Infi <infi@infi.sh>
2024-10-27 02:40:15 +02:00
Infi 33e863a16c fix: rm memory leak
Signed-off-by: Infi <infi@infi.sh>
2024-10-27 01:46:38 +02:00
Infi b37f7c1c9c feat: update colour picker sheet for material 3; shader checkerboard
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 17:15:30 +02:00
Infi 5cb9df731b chore: bump to 1.2.4-beta+gp20
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:31:57 +02:00
Infi 7b77daebee fix: return default background for ListHeader
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:31:23 +02:00
Infi 71a4d864e5 style: unused imports
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:25:21 +02:00
Infi 344ce64fa9 chore: remove legacy elevation colours
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:24:38 +02:00
Infi 2e0061fd06 fix: colours in user sheet
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:15:34 +02:00
Infi 0cc8ca79a5 fix: colours in member sheet
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:13:38 +02:00
Infi a37307a766 fix: ic monochrome fix
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:13:11 +02:00
Infi aa0d30f5d9 chore: update v31+ monochrome ic
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 03:04:23 +02:00
Infi d8eac62253 fix: unusable server when stale data in kv
Signed-off-by: Infi <infi@infi.sh>
2024-10-26 02:23:01 +02:00
Infi a9da1068b3 chore: keep old bg gradient
Signed-off-by: Infi <infi@infi.sh>
2024-10-22 21:02:04 +02:00
Infi 3e4c3d7714 chore: update icons
Signed-off-by: Infi <infi@infi.sh>
2024-10-22 21:00:12 +02:00
Infi 8ceda0c4e6 feat: graceful server unavailability handling in login screen
Signed-off-by: Infi <infi@infi.sh>
2024-10-22 18:22:20 +02:00
Infi 13e8107f4d feat(labs): mockup for new login
Signed-off-by: Infi <infi@infi.sh>
2024-10-22 02:26:36 +02:00
Infi 362ed5f399 feat(jbm): handle link and emote annotations
Signed-off-by: Infi <infi@infi.sh>
2024-10-21 16:41:21 +02:00
Infi 9dc4ecbdf4 feat(jbm): render md in replies
Signed-off-by: Infi <infi@infi.sh>
2024-10-21 04:09:23 +02:00
Infi fcbd13331c feat(jbm): more jbm
Signed-off-by: Infi <infi@infi.sh>
2024-10-21 03:56:28 +02:00
Infi 087e4fe969 fix: api url
Signed-off-by: Infi <infi@infi.sh>
2024-10-21 02:47:06 +02:00
Infi 1e946bbe3c fix: even optical padding
Signed-off-by: Infi <infi@infi.sh>
2024-10-19 01:32:15 +02:00
Infi bb8743706a chore: update the age of the oldest living person
Signed-off-by: Infi <infi@infi.sh>
2024-10-19 01:08:28 +02:00
Infi 5957e9f02d chore: remove SheetEnd.kt
Signed-off-by: Infi <infi@infi.sh>
2024-10-18 23:31:22 +02:00
Infi d943f46777 chore: use /api base URL
Signed-off-by: Infi <infi@infi.sh>
2024-10-18 20:58:38 +02:00
Infi 102886b55c feat: experimentally retire SheetEnd
Signed-off-by: Infi <infi@infi.sh>
2024-10-18 18:37:02 +02:00
Infi e6c8a7b269 chore: upgrade target SDK and dependencies
Signed-off-by: Infi <infi@infi.sh>
2024-10-17 14:54:28 +02:00
Infi 19fc4abd52 chore: make app compile again
Signed-off-by: Infi <infi@infi.sh>
2024-10-16 21:06:01 +02:00
Infi a8cc27d1a5 chore: use old api for now
Signed-off-by: Infi <infi@infi.sh>
2024-10-14 20:32:19 +02:00
Infi c0ea0871da Revert "feat: debugprep"
This reverts commit 7ce3ee31

Signed-off-by: Infi <infi@infi.sh>
2024-10-14 20:31:29 +02:00
Infi d30ce5cc86 chore: bump to 1.2.3-beta+gp20
Signed-off-by: Infi <infi@infi.sh>
2024-10-13 13:45:21 +02:00
Infi b0c5053c99 chore: make default value for embedAppleMusic = false until works well
Signed-off-by: Infi <infi@infi.sh>
2024-10-13 13:44:02 +02:00